The Top Seven Features of the GBC HeatSeal Sprint H950 Roll Laminator

Have you ever wanted to laminate a stack of documents in a short period of time while also doing something else? If so, you ll want to take a look at the GBC HeatSeal Sprint H950. This is one of the company s newest roll laminators and it has some features that make it truly amazing, such as its ability to automatically laminate 50 sheets of paper in just 12 minutes. Check out the top seven features of the H950.

1. It works quickly. As you may have guessed, this laminator is extremely fast. It will warm up in one minute so you can begin work without waiting around and wasting a lot of time. The H950 can process a document that s 36 inches long in just a minute. In other words, it will take less than 20 seconds for it to fully laminate a letter sized document (8.5 x 11 ).

2. Fully automatic operation. This is an automatic device that will do all the work for you once you ve selected the right settings. (Selecting your settings is a no brainer thanks to the device s LCD controls.) The machine has a document feeder that can hold up to 50 sheets of paper and all of your documents will be automatically fed into the device, so you can walk away and do something else in the meantime. It will take the machine only 12 minutes laminate all 50 pages. The documents will be stored in a capture tray when they come out of the machine so you can pick them up when you re ready.

3. You can use different kinds of paper. You can use a variety of different papers with the H950. It can handle paper that has a weight between 20 and 70 lbs., as well as sheets that are as small as 6 across or as wide as 11.5 .

4. It s compatible with EzLoad cartridges. The H950 uses Nap Lam II film in the following thicknesses: 1.7, 3, and 5 mil. You can use EzLoad film cartridges with this device to ensure that you ll never inadvertently load the machine the wrong way.

5. It shuts off automatically. If you accidentally leave the machine on after use, you won t have to worry about the motor becoming overheated. That s because the H950 will turn itself off when it hasn t been used in 30 minutes.

6. It will fit on your desk. Despite its amazing capabilities, the H950 is actually small enough to be stored on a desk. It has dimensions of 27.25 x 25.75 x 27 . It only weighs 60 pounds, so moving it around won t be particularly difficult.

7. Get it serviced right in your office. The H950 comes with one year of on site service in case something goes wrong with it.

The GBC HeatSeal Sprint H950 is a great laminator to get if you want a machine that can deliver quick results almost completely on its own. This is one of the fastest laminators available and it can really make your workday go more smoothly.
